## Changelog — FeedLint 2.4.0

Changed defaults. Strict enclosure checks now on by default; previously opt-in. Max feed size lowered from 20MB to 10MB. iTunes namespace warnings promoted to errors. Redirect-follow depth cut from 10 to 3 to stop loop abuse seen in the Hartwell incident. Anyone relying on the old lenient mode must set it explicitly; silent fallback is gone. Review the diff in validator/defaults.go before approving. The effective defaults after this change are listed below.

service settings:
[oliix]
port = 4000
region = west-3
host = oliix.norvaworks.internal
timeout_ms = 3000
retries = 2

Hey all — quick one before Thursday's sync. As part of retiring our homegrown job queue (RIP Conveyorbelt, you served us... adequately) in favor of the new Tidepool scheduler, we're rotating the credentials every downstream service uses to enqueue work. Old keys stop working Friday at noon, so update your configs before then. The migration doc covers the new enqueue endpoints; nothing else changes. The replacement key for the shared staging environment is below.

gateway credential: zpat7_wu4aBVX

Managers-only wiki: Pilot churn — Orvane Flex

Restricted page. Churn in the Orvane Flex pilot: 11% at week twelve. Main drivers: slow provisioning, unclear tier limits. Actions: Sela March owns the retention playbook; leads to flag at-risk accounts weekly. Do not circulate figures outside this group. Escalations go through the Bramfield desk. Strategic context for sales leads follows directly below this line.

board note of yageg-yadug: The northern region missed its Framir quota by 13.1 percent last quarter. Lamathek Freight plans to raise the Quenael list price by 30.2 percent in March. The pricing group signed off on a budget of $133.5 million for Project Novok. The renewal with Gilethek Foods closes at $60.0 million a year, 2.7 percent above the last contract.